19 Objective of the Course: The aim of the course is to give advanced information about mycology.
20 Contribution of the Course to Professional Development This course provides students advanced information about plant pathogenic fungi, their's identification and management.
21 Learning Outcomes:
1 Students will be able; to explain the historical development of mycology;
2 To have advanced knowledge about the plant pathogenic fungi;
3 To know and be able to follow developments in the taxonomy of plant pathogenic fungi;
4 To explain reproduction in plant pathogenic fungi;
5 To track down the biology of plant pathogen fungi;
6 To track down the ecology of plant pathogenic fungi;
7 To be able to identify some important plant pathogen fungi;
8 To know the important diagnostic centers of plant pathogenic fungi;
22 Course Content:
Week Theoretical Practical
1 Introduction to advanced mycology Equipments in laboratory
2 Characteristics of plant pathogenic fungi: Morphology Use of Microscope
3 Thallus organisation Artificial media of fungi
4 Life cycles Identification of fungal diseases caused by Pythium and Phytophthora spp.
5 Physiology and nutrition Identification of The Downy mildews
6 Reproduction Identification of The Powdery mildews
7 Ecology and dissemination Identification of The Rusts and The Smuts
8 Classification of plant pathogenic fungi:Myxomycota Identification of Stem and Twig cankers caused by ascomycetes and Imperfect fungi
9 Eumycota:Mastigomycotina Identification of Foliar diseases caused by ascomycetes and Imperfect fungi
10 Repeating courses and midterm exam Repeating courses and midterm exam
11 Zygomycotina Identification of Fruit diseases caused by ascomycetes and Imperfect fungi
12 Ascomycotina Identifacation of Obligat fungi
13 Basidiomycotina Determine of fungal pathogenicity
14 Deuteromycotina Fungal isolation of diseased plant parts.
